Cultivation methods and precautions of the beautiful silk cotton tree

Cultivation methods and precautions of the beautiful silk cotton tree

Cultivation method of beautiful silk cotton

Requirements for soil quality

The beautiful silk cotton tree is not very demanding on soil quality, but it must have good drainage. It is best planted in fertile soil with a deep soil layer or sandy soil.

Water requirements

The beautiful silk cotton tree likes a high temperature and high humidity environment, so it needs a lot of water support during its growth process, which requires the soil to have good drainage, otherwise the roots will easily rot.

Fertilizer requirements

If the soil itself is fertile enough, applying a mixture of organic fertilizer and compound fertilizer once every 40 days can achieve its optimal growth rate. However, if the soil is average or relatively poor, mixed fertilizer needs to be applied every 20 days to maintain the growth rate of the seedlings.

Precautions for the cultivation of beautiful silk cotton

Silk cotton tree is a fast-growing tree species, so when transplanting, each plant needs to be at least 2 meters apart when the crown is extended. Therefore, it is recommended that you use a whole pot for each Silk cotton tree.

The silk cotton tree rarely suffers from diseases and insect pests. If you find any diseases or insect pests, please deal with them in time.
